- Cult-Favorite Architect John Elgin Woolf Once Owned This $22 Million Beverly Hills Home

Completed in the 1920s as a model house for George Read’s Beverly Crest development, the 90210 property served as the modernist icon's personal residence in the 1950s and 1960s.
